About Mr. Daniel
Mr. Daniel Zamudio practices business law at Zamudio Law Professionals, PC, located in Griffith, Indiana. He joined the Indiana State Bar in 2003, starting a dedicated legal career. The firm specializes in various areas, including business law, employment law, and intellectual property—specifically patents and trademarks. Situated in a growing community, the firm serves clients, ranging from startups to established businesses, providing tailored legal solutions that meet their needs. In 2003, Mr. Zamudio earned his Juris Doctor (J.D.) from The John Marshall Law School.
His academic journey began earlier, as he obtained a Bachelor of Science (B.S.) in Biomedical Engineering from the University of Illinois at Urbana-Champaign in 1986. This engineering background equips him with a distinctive perspective, particularly beneficial in handling complex patent cases that involve technology and innovation. Since 2007, he has gained experience as a patent lawyer, focusing on drafting and prosecuting patent applications while advising clients on effective intellectual property strategies.
